The Eagle CBB200 200uF Capacitor is a premium-grade film capacitor designed to deliver long-lasting performance, excellent stability, and superior electrical reliability. Built using metallized polypropylene film technology, this capacitor offers high dielectric strength, low loss factor, and excellent self-healing properties, making it ideal for demanding industrial, motor, and electronic circuit applications.
With its robust construction and high insulation resistance, the Eagle CBB200 ensures consistent performance even in high-temperature, high-voltage, and heavy-duty operating environments. Whether used in AC motor starting, power factor correction, or industrial electronics, this capacitor is engineered to provide durability, efficiency, and long service life.

Product Type: Film Capacitor (CBB Series)
Model: Eagle CBB200
Capacitance: 200uF
Rated Voltage: 250V – 450V AC (varies by application)
Dielectric Material: Metallized Polypropylene Film
Tolerance: ±5% ~ ±10%
Operating Temperature: -40°C to +85°C
Frequency Range: 50/60Hz
Applications: Motor starting, motor running, industrial electronics, power factor correction, household appliances, HVAC systems
